Understanding the Autism Diagnosis

Autism Spectrum Disorder (ASD) is a developmental disorder that affects communication, behavior, and social interaction. It is a spectrum disorder, which means that the severity and symptoms of the disorder can vary widely from person to person. Because of this variability, autism can be difficult to diagnose, especially in young children.

Early Signs of Autism

The earlier autism is diagnosed, the better the chances of early intervention and treatment. The signs of autism can be subtle and may not be noticeable until a child is a few years old. However, there are some early signs that parents and caregivers can look for.

  • Lack of or delay in spoken language
  • Repetitive use of language and/or motor movements (e.g., hand-flapping, twirling objects)
  • Little or no eye contact
  • Lack of interest in peer relationships
  • Lack of spontaneous or make-believe play
  • Persistent fixation on parts of objects

If you suspect that your child may have autism, it is important to speak with your pediatrician or a specialist who can perform an evaluation.

Diagnosis of Autism

There is no single test that can diagnose autism, which can make it a challenging condition to identify. However, a comprehensive evaluation that includes a medical history, observation of the child's behavior, and developmental assessments can help diagnose this complex disorder.

It's important to note that early diagnosis is key to providing effective treatment and support for children with autism. To this end, the American Academy of Pediatrics recommends that all children be screened for autism at 18 and 24 months. Additional screening is recommended for children who are at higher risk, such as those who have a family history of autism, premature infants, and those who show early signs of developmental delay.

Who Diagnoses Autism?

Autism is a complex condition that requires a team of specialists to diagnose. This team may include a pediatrician, child psychologist, developmental pediatrician, speech-language pathologist, and occupational therapist. These professionals work together to carefully observe the child's behavior and communication skills, and may administer standardized assessments to measure developmental milestones.

Diagnosing autism is not a simple process and requires a comprehensive evaluation of the child's behavior and development. The specialists will look for patterns of behavior that are consistent with autism, such as difficulty with social interaction, communication, and repetitive behaviors. They will also evaluate the child's cognitive and language abilities, as well as their motor skills.

It's important to note that diagnosing autism is not a one-size-fits-all process. Each child is unique, and the diagnostic process must be tailored to their individual needs. The specialists will take into account the child's age, developmental level, and any other relevant factors when making a diagnosis. The Role of Genetics in Autism Development

While the exact cause of autism is still unknown, researchers have identified a strong genetic component to the disorder. Studies have shown that individuals with autism are more likely to have certain genetic mutations or variations than those without the disorder.

One of the most well-known genetic factors in autism is a mutation in the SHANK3 gene. This gene plays a crucial role in the development and function of synapses, which are essential for communication between neurons in the brain. Mutations in this gene can disrupt synapse formation and function, leading to abnormal brain development and contributing to the symptoms of autism.

Other genes that have been implicated in autism include those involved in neuronal growth and migration, as well as genes related to immune system function. While these genetic factors do not directly cause autism, they may increase an individual's susceptibility to developing the disorder.

It's important to note that not all cases of autism are caused by genetics alone. Environmental factors, such as prenatal exposure to toxins or complications during birth, may also play a role in the development of the disorder. However, understanding the genetic underpinnings of autism is an important step towards developing effective treatments and interventions for individuals with this condition.

The Benefits of Early Intervention for Children with Autism

Early intervention is critical for children with autism. When a child is diagnosed with autism at an early age, they can benefit from specialized interventions that can help them develop important skills and abilities. These interventions may include speech therapy, occupational therapy, and behavioral interventions.

Research has shown that early intervention can lead to significant improvements in language, social interaction, and cognitive skills. In fact, studies have found that children who receive early intervention services show greater improvement in these areas than those who do not.

In addition to improving specific skills and abilities, early intervention can also have a positive impact on the child's overall development and well-being. By providing support and guidance at an early age, parents and caregivers can help their child build confidence and self-esteem. They can also help their child develop important coping strategies that will serve them well throughout their life.

How to Prepare for an Evaluation for Autism?

If you suspect that your child has autism, it's important to prepare for their evaluation. Here are some things you can do to ensure that the evaluation goes smoothly:

Gather Information

Before the evaluation, gather any information that may be relevant to your child's development and behavior. This may include medical records, previous evaluations, and school reports. Be prepared to share this information with the evaluators.

Write Down Your Concerns

Write down any concerns you have about your child's behavior or development. This will help you remember everything you want to discuss during the evaluation.

Bring a Comfort Item

Your child may feel anxious or overwhelmed during the evaluation. Consider bringing a comfort item, such as a favorite toy or blanket, to help them feel more at ease.

Explain What Will Happen

Talk to your child about what will happen during the evaluation. Explain that they will be meeting with doctors and other professionals who want to learn more about them. Let them know that they can ask questions and that there is nothing to be afraid of.

Be Honest

During the evaluation, be honest about your child's behavior and development. Don't exaggerate or minimize their symptoms. The evaluators need accurate information in order to make an appropriate diagnosis and develop a treatment plan.

The Impact of Technology on Autism Diagnosis and Treatment

Advancements in technology have had a significant impact on the diagnosis and treatment of autism. Here are some ways that technology has helped to improve outcomes for individuals with autism:

Screening Tools

Technology has enabled the development of screening tools that can help identify children who may be at risk for autism. These tools can be administered online, making them accessible to families who may not have easy access to medical professionals or specialized clinics.

Telemedicine

Telemedicine allows healthcare providers to remotely diagnose and treat patients using video conferencing and other remote technologies. This is particularly important for families who live in rural areas or who don't have access to specialized care.

Mobile Apps

There are many mobile apps available that can help individuals with autism learn new skills and manage their symptoms. These apps can be used at home or in therapy sessions, providing a convenient and effective way to supplement traditional therapies.

Wearable Technology

Wearable technology, such as smartwatches, can be used to track behavior and monitor symptoms in real-time. This data can then be used by healthcare providers to make more informed treatment decisions.

While technology has certainly improved the diagnosis and treatment of autism, it's important to remember that it is not a substitute for human interaction and support. The most effective treatments involve a combination of technology-based interventions and traditional therapies delivered by qualified professionals.

The Importance of Cultural Competence in the Diagnosis and Treatment of Autism

Cultural competence is essential in providing effective diagnosis and treatment for individuals with autism. Autism affects people from all cultures, and it's important for healthcare providers to understand the cultural beliefs and values that may impact how families perceive and respond to the diagnosis.

For example, in some cultures, there may be stigma attached to a diagnosis of autism, which can make it difficult for families to seek help. In other cultures, there may be a preference for traditional healing practices over Western medicine.

Healthcare providers who are culturally competent can build trust with families and provide care that is respectful of their values and beliefs. This can lead to better outcomes for individuals with autism and their families.

To become culturally competent, healthcare providers must take the time to learn about different cultures' beliefs around health and illness. They must also be willing to adapt their communication style and treatment plans to meet the unique needs of each family.

The Role of Schools in Identifying and Supporting Children with Autism

Schools play a crucial role in identifying and supporting children with autism. Teachers and other school staff are often the first to notice signs of autism in children, as they spend a significant amount of time with them each day.

Once a child has been identified as potentially having autism, schools can work with families to provide support and resources. This may include referrals for diagnostic evaluations, as well as specialized services such as speech therapy and occupational therapy.

In addition, schools can implement strategies to support students with autism in the classroom. This may include visual aids to help with communication, sensory accommodations, and individualized behavior plans.

It's important for schools to create an inclusive environment that supports the unique needs of students with autism. By working together with families and healthcare providers, schools can help children with autism reach their full potential.

FAQs

At what age can autism be diagnosed?

Autism can be diagnosed as early as 18 months, but it may not be identified until later in childhood. Early diagnosis is key to providing effective interventions and support for children with autism.

Who can diagnose autism?

A team of specialists, including a pediatrician, child psychologist, developmental pediatrician, speech-language pathologist, and occupational therapist, work together to diagnose autism. It's important to seek out qualified professionals who have experience working with children with autism.

Can autism be cured?

There is no cure for autism, but early intervention and appropriate support can help individuals with the condition lead fulfilling lives. Treatment may include behavioral interventions, speech therapy, and occupational therapy.

Is there a genetic test for autism?

Currently, there is no genetic test that can definitively diagnose autism. However, researchers are continuing to study the genetic underpinnings of the disorder in order to develop more effective treatments and interventions.

Can adults be diagnosed with autism?

Yes, adults can be diagnosed with autism. Many individuals go undiagnosed until adulthood due to a lack of awareness about the condition. If you suspect that you or a loved one may have autism, it's important to speak with a healthcare provider or specialist who has experience working with adults on the spectrum.
